4.88 out of 5 stars

Santa Fe SE

Coco, 06/30/2008
Hyundai Santa Fe SE 4dr SUV AWD (3.3L 6cyl 5A)
1 of 1 people found this review helpful

I am very pleased with this vehicle. I read the online reviews, did research and its great. I have averaged 24.5 miles per gallon, not bad for an SUV. Very comfortable, smooth and quiet ride. Excellent vehicle with a great warranty.

First time SUV owner

new oner, 07/28/2008
Hyundai Santa Fe SE 4dr SUV AWD (3.3L 6cyl 5A)
1 of 2 people found this review helpful

This SUV is not perfect, but it's 4 to 10 thousand less than the Rav4, Highlander and Pilot. Not as powerful as the Rav4, but on par with all of them. I've got the SE 3.3 V6 and I've been averaging about 21 MPG in stop and go commuting. 5 issues that I've noticed so far. 1) Only lowing the rear windows sometimes causes a percussive booming against the back window. 2) No aux input or easy way to connect MP3 player to stock stereo. 3) Manual lumbar and height adjustment are worthless. 4) Seat Height adjustment lever is right where I place my behind when I get in. This might break over time. 5) Front window sill where the wipers park will fill with snow. Overall, these are small issues.
